The U.S. Department of Personnel Management Calls It For Monday
Federal Offices in the Washington, DC area are Closed Monday January 26th. Maximum Telework is in effect. Telework Employees are expected to work. Generally, telework employees may not receive weather and safety leave. Remote Workers are expected to work. Generally, remote workers may not receive weather and safety...

Magnified Sunlight Through Snow Globe Causes Office Fire
A small fire inside a Bethesda office building was accidentally sparked by magnified sunlight reflecting through a snow globe, according to fire officials. Montgomery County Fire and Rescue Service (MCFRS) crews responded to a commercial high-rise office building in the 7550 block of Wisconsin Avenue near East West...

Montgomery County declares snow emergency ahead of winter storm
WASHINGTON - Montgomery County has declared a snow emergency as a major winter storm moves into the Washington, D.C., region. The declaration triggers street parking restrictions and opens all county-operated covered garages for free parking.
